[-] TwitchingCheese@lemmy.world 24 points 3 weeks ago

Use this extension: https://addons.mozilla.org/en-US/firefox/addon/ttv-lol-pro/

Run your own proxy that supports tons of VPNs: https://github.com/qdm12/gluetun

Set the VPN location to a country that doesn't or can't get ads (Costa Rica is a good one since they're in the test region for 2k streaming).

Set the extension to use the proxy.

No more Twitch ads.

Copy/paste of the steps i have posted in a friend group discord.

Block Twitch Ads without pausing stream Will not work in Chrome

In Ublock Origin Dashboard

  1. My filters (tab) --> Add twitch.tv##+js(twitch-videoad)
  2. Select Apply
  3. Settings (tab) --> Scroll to bottom of page
  4. Check I am an advanced user
  5. Select the cog to the right of the text I am an advanced user
  6. At the bottom of the page, locate userResourcesLocation
  7. Change it from unset to https://raw.githubusercontent.com/pixeltris/TwitchAdSolutions/master/vaft/vaft.user.js
    • If there is already a URL: At the end of the existing URL, add a space and then the above link
